Web 2.0 vs. Web 3
What's the Difference?
Web 2.0 and Web 3.0 are both iterations of the internet that have brought about significant changes in how we interact with online content. Web 2.0, which emerged in the early 2000s, introduced user-generated content, social media platforms, and interactive websites. This allowed for greater collaboration and communication between users. On the other hand, Web 3.0, also known as the semantic web, is focused on creating a more intelligent and personalized online experience. It aims to provide users with more relevant and contextual information by using artificial intelligence and machine learning algorithms. Overall, while Web 2.0 emphasized user participation and social networking, Web 3.0 is focused on creating a more intelligent and personalized online experience.

User Interaction
In Web 2.0, user interaction is a key feature. Websites and applications are designed to be interactive, allowing users to create and share content with others. Social networking sites like Facebook and Twitter are prime examples of Web 2.0 platforms that rely on user-generated content. On the other hand, Web 3.0 takes user interaction to the next level by incorporating artificial intelligence and machine learning algorithms to personalize the user experience. This means that websites can provide more tailored content and recommendations based on user behavior.
Data Management
Web 2.0 relies on user-generated data to drive content and recommendations. This data is often collected through cookies and tracking mechanisms to understand user preferences and behavior. While this can lead to a more personalized experience for users, it also raises concerns about privacy and data security. Web 3.0, on the other hand, focuses on data management through artificial intelligence and machine learning. This allows websites to analyze large amounts of data in real-time to provide more accurate and relevant information to users.

Interoperability
Web 2.0 platforms are often siloed, meaning that users have to create separate accounts and profiles for each website or application they use. This can be cumbersome and inefficient for users who want to access multiple platforms. Web 3.0 aims to solve this problem by focusing on interoperability. This means that websites and applications can communicate with each other seamlessly, allowing users to access their data and preferences across different platforms without having to create multiple accounts.
